INTRODUCTION

This 95% efficient gas fired furnace series is CGA / AGA
d
esign certified as a Category I (condensing with positive
vent pressure) non-direct or direct vent central forced air fur-
nace. It is an upflow, downflow, horizontal left and right fur-
nace suitable for residential and light commercial heating
applications from 54,000 to 108,000 BTU/Hr. When installed
as a direct vent furnace, all combustion air is supplied direct-
ly to the furnace burners through a special air intake system.
(See Section "Ventilation and Combustion Air.")
All models may be fired by natural gas or field convertible to
LP gas (propane). The furnace is shipped completely assem-
bled except for the drain trap assembly and the venting.
Please inspect for damage when the furnace is unpacked.

Safety Rules:

1. Use this furnace only with type of gas approved for this
furnace. Refer to the furnace rating plate.
2. Install this furnace only in dry indoor locations
(protected from weather).
3. Provide adequate combustion and ventilation air to the
furnace space as specified in the Determining
Combustion Air section on page 13 of these instructions.
4. Combustion products must be discharged outdoors.
Connect this furnace to an approved vent system only, as
specified in the Furnace Venting section on page 14 of
these instructions.
5. Never test for gas leaks with an open flame. Use a
commercially available soap solution made specifically
for the detection of leaks to check all connections as
specified in the Gas Supply section on page 28 of these
instructions.

6. Always install furnace to operate within the furnace's
intended temperature rise range with a duct system
which has an external static pressure within the
allowable range, as specified in the Furnace Sizing
section on page 4, the Ductwork section on page 7, and
t
he Airflow section on page 35 of these instructions.
7. When a furnace is installed so that the supply ducts carry
air circulated by the furnace to areas outside the space
containing the furnace, the return air shall also be
handled by duct(s) sealed to the furnace casing and
terminating outside the space containing the furnace.
(Furnace for heating the home located in the attached
garage, for example).
8. A gas fired furnace for installation in a residential
garage must be installed so that the burners and ignitor
are no less than 18 inches above the floor. The furnace
must be located, or protected to avoid physical damage
by vehicles.
9. THIS FURNACE IS NOT TO BE USED FOR TEMPORARY
HEATING FOR BUILDINGS UNDER CONSTRUCTION.
